Playmates Toys
Teenage Mutant Ninja Turtles Shadow Leonardo 2012 Limited Edition (Open Box)
Teenage Mutant Ninja Turtles Shadow Leonardo 2012 Limited Edition (Open Box)
Regular price
$49.99
Regular price
Sale price
$49.99
Unit price
/
per
Teenage Mutant Ninja Turtles Shadow Leonardo 2012 Limited Edition